NAIADES BODEGAS NAIA RUEDA
Intense aromatics of ripe melon and pears balanced by leesy, yeasty notes. The palate is broad, textural and intense with well-integrated, toasty oak characters, kiwi and grapefruit acidity and impeccable balance. A deliciously bitter twist on the finish maintains the complexity of this fine Spanish white.
These fine grapes come from 5 acres of ungrafted bush-vine Verdejo planted on the sandy soils of La Seca, widely regarded as the finest cru in Rueda since the 19th century. The vines are aged between 80 and 130 years. Barrel-fermentation, and 8 months ageing in all new, 500 litre, French oak barrels.
